alexander mackenzie

 

 

Born: January 28, 1822, near Dunkeld, Scotland and emigrated to Canada in 1842

Died: 17 April 1892 in Toronto, Ontario. Grave site is at Lakeview Cemetery, near Sarnia, Ontario


Time as Canada's Prime Minister
1873 - 1878

Education: Public schools at Perth, Moulin and Dunkeld, Scotland

Political Party

Liberal
1873 - 1880 Party Leader

Political Accomplishments
Formed the first Liberal administration of the Dominion of Canada 1873
Secret Ballot 1874
Founding of Royal Military College 1874
Creation of Supreme Court 1875
Creation of the Office of the Auditor General 1878
Leader of the Opposition 1878 - 1880

 

And on a personal note: Married 1845, Helen Neil (1826 - 1852)
One daughter (two other children died in infancy)
Re-married 1853, Jane Sym (1825 - 1893)
